Solution for 1523 is what percent of 19202:

1523:19202*100 =

(1523*100):19202 =

152300:19202 = 7.93

Now we have: 1523 is what percent of 19202 = 7.93

Question: 1523 is what percent of 19202?

Percentage solution with steps:

Step 1: We make the assumption that 19202 is 100% since it is our output value.

Step 2: We next represent the value we seek with {x}.

Step 3: From step 1, it follows that {100\%}={19202}.

Step 4: In the same vein, {x\%}={1523}.

Step 5: This gives us a pair of simple equations:

{100\%}={19202}(1).

{x\%}={1523}(2).

Step 6: By simply dividing equation 1 by equation 2 and taking note of the fact that both the LHS
(left hand side) of both equations have the same unit (%); we have

\frac{100\%}{x\%}=\frac{19202}{1523}

Step 7: Taking the inverse (or reciprocal) of both sides yields

\frac{x\%}{100\%}=\frac{1523}{19202}

\Rightarrow{x} = {7.93\%}

Therefore, {1523} is {7.93\%} of {19202}.
